Are the Sumo Springs a tough install on the front of an ACE 27.2? How about the Roadmaster rear sway bar(track bar already installed).
|
Front Sumos on an F53 is pretty easy. Just need a couple of wrenches and maybe an hour or so. I did it on my 18,000lb chassis. FWIW, my wife couldn’t tell the difference and I thought the difference was very slight and certainly not worth the $500 cost. On my current coach I’m doing he CHF because it’s “C” and adding a steering stabilizer because I already have it from the previous coach. I think I’ve just driven the chassis enough that I’ve gotten used to it and don’t have any issues.
